Question: The length of the latus rectum of the ellipse $ 9x^{2}+4y^{2}=1 $ , is

[MP PET 1999]

Options:

A) $ \frac{3}{2} $

B) $ \frac{8}{3} $

C) $ \frac{4}{9} $

D) $ \frac{8}{9} $

Show Answer

Answer:

Correct Answer: C

Solution:

Given ellipse is $ \frac{x^{2}}{{{( \frac{1}{3} )}^{2}}}+\frac{y^{2}}{{{( \frac{1}{2} )}^{2}}}=1 $ Here $ b>a $ ;
$ \therefore $ Latus rectum $ =\frac{2a^{2}}{b}=\frac{2\times \frac{1}{9}}{\frac{1}{2}}=\frac{4}{9} $ .
